While improving communication through listening can resolve many relationship disputes, some conflicts may be too complex to handle alone. If you and your partner find that disagreements continue to escalate or communication breaks down repeatedly, it might be time to seek professional guidance from relationship counsellors.
Relationship counsellors can provide tools and strategies to improve communication and teach couples how to navigate disagreements in a healthy, constructive manner. They help couples work deeper, inherent problems that are conducive to recurring arguments, such as unresolved emotional wounds or divergent communicating styles.

In therapy, you and your partner can learn how to listen actively, approve each other’s feelings, and practice empathy. A marriage counsellor can also provide insights into the patterns of behavior that lead to conflicts, helping couples change their approach to difficult conversations.
In relationships, the art of listening is just as important as speaking your truth. Good communication, particularly active listening, plays a vital role in resolving conflicts, building trust, and strengthening the emotional connection between partners. By improving your listening skills, you can foster a deeper understanding and prevent unnecessary disputes.
